Head west from Reeth along B6270, turn right at Feetham and follow the minor road north to Scar Wood. Along the road north, leaving it at Whaw turning left and follow the metaled road over the moors, passing derelict mines, the road turns into a heathery path, strenuous in wet weather, real rough-stuff! Keep going slightly north-west, eventually ending at a sort of T-junction with the road leading right towards the major road to Tann Hill. But at this junction try to go straight on (difficult to find the track) and go to Tan Hill over the moor. Not for the faint-hearted!! Have a good meal at the inn and continue south along the Pennine Way and other paths/tracks, eventually ending up at Gunnerside. Alternatively (e.g. after too much food/beer) just take the main parallel road via Keld to Thwaite and Muker. Full circle to Feetham: 36 km. Enjoy! |
